Dating Confidence Reset: Practical Steps To Feel Grounded

If online dating has left you tired, invisible, or unsure, start with one small reset that centers your needs and protects your energy. Clarify what you want—short-term dates, casual conversation, or something long-term—and write it down in one sentence so your decisions stay aligned with that goal.

Set Realistic Expectations

Remember that matches and replies come in waves. Expecting perfection or instant chemistry creates frustration; expecting a mix of hits and misses keeps you steady. Treat each chat as information, not a verdict on your worth.

Slow The Pace, Focus The Signal

Let conversations develop at a comfortable rate. Ask two or three meaningful questions instead of many surface ones. Pause before responding when you feel reactive—giving yourself time often leads to clearer, more confident messages.

Choose Matches Thoughtfully

Scan profiles for three non-negotiables that matter to you—values, lifestyle, or communication style—and prioritize those. It’s okay to pass on profiles that don’t meet them; saying no thoughtfully saves time and prevents burnout.

Track Small Wins And Stay Patient

Notice progress that isn’t a meeting: a conversation that lasted longer, a date that felt relaxed, or a boundary you kept. Celebrate these wins to remind yourself dating is a process, not a scoreboard.

Keep Emotional Steadiness

When rejection or silence happens, name the feeling briefly, then do one grounding action—step outside, text a friend, or work on a hobby. Protect your self-respect by avoiding needy follow-ups; polite closure is a strength.

Practical Habits To Sustain Confidence

  • Limit daily app time to avoid exhaustion.
  • Use a short profile refresh every few weeks to stay authentic.
  • Set a goal of quality conversations (not quantity) each week.
  • Unmatch politely when values or behavior don’t line up.
